Yuck, I hate intro movies or cinematics. Usually they have very little to do with the actual game, don't use the in-game graphics, and simply take up time on startup. I always skip these on most games I have with them in it.

However, one thing that would be nice would be to make an updated promotional "Welcome to Wesnoth" video trailer, kinda like this out-of-date one on YouTube. Maybe put in some of the new music and artwork, some of the new units in action, and make it a little higher res — though don't stray far from the original recipe, as I think it's nice and short and showcases the game well.

uzytkownik wrote:However - if possible - make the intro simultanious with loading. On modern multi-core CPU it shouldn't be problem at all and on older ones the intro woudn't take 100% CPU anyway.
Unfortunately, Wesnoth is currently able to work on lower end computers. Atm, I think it can work on Windows NT and 2000 at the minimum, but only because of a dependency that can easily be patched. For someone using an ancient computer with Linux and XFCE, I'm not sure what the absolute minimum would be.

Besides, intros are only interesting the first few times you watch the game. Then (especially for strategy games where the graphics aren't even in-game graphics) I tend to just press the spacebar several times to skip the intro for the months or years I play the game afterward. A lot of work for very minimum exposure.

On the other hand, a ten to twenty second video overview or intro of a campaign would be interesting, though, if done right. No voice-overs talking the story (would have to be updated too often), none of that stuff... Just have a little montage of fighting and special effects to epic fight music that makes you think "this campaign is going to be awesome." Again too much work, but if someone would make one for a campaign, I'd hope the engine would be modified to allow it.
